Servo-driven components provide flexibility and productivity.
The affixing equipment can be adapted to a different part of the press, or relocated to a different Mark Andy press, as smart label production requirements change. The servo-driven components allow inlay affixing on all label repeat sizes without the need for gear changes or cylinder changes.
Modular equipment approach provides growth path.
The affixing equipment is designed to provide simple, one-wide operation to start, and components can be added as production demands increase. For example, a second unwind/feed station can be added for two-stream operation, inlay verification systems can be accommodated, and splicing units can be added to avoid stopping for inlay roll changes. As a result, the Tamarack P500 RFID provides smart label capability to meet current production concerns - such as defective tag removal, high inlay cost, and short inlay roll lengths - yet offers productivity when high volume production is required - by affixing all inlay sizes, two-wide, at speeds up to 500 ft/min, for three-shift operation. |
Specifications
| Operation |
Affixes roll-fed materials
Servo-driven
Rotary, vacuum cylinder approach |
| Web widths |
Designed for press web widths from 10" (254mm) to 20" (508mm) (other widths available) |
| Inlay dimensions |
From 3/8" (10mm) to 13" (330mm) wide
From 3/8" (10mm) to 9 " (230mm) long |
| Inlay roll sizes |
Roll diameter up to 20" (508mm) wide
Roll core diameter 3" (76mm) |
| Hot melt system |
Hot melt adhesive applied to liner, extruded continuous or pattern coating |
| Static elimination system |
Available |
| Defective inlay removal |
Available |
| Reader Integration |
Available |
| Electrical requirements |
380 to 480 volt, 3 phase, 50/60 Hz. , 30amp. |
